Why Reliable Hosting Matters for Small Businesses
Even the most compelling product or service can lose momentum if the online experience falters. A reliable host delivers three core benefits:
- Performance: Faster page loads keep visitors engaged and improve conversion rates.
- Uptime: Consistent availability protects your reputation and supports SEO rankings.
- Security: Built‑in firewalls, regular backups, and SSL certificates shield both your data and your customers' information.

Key Features to Look for in Ararat Hosting Providers
Not all hosting plans are created equal. Below are the features that separate a premium service from a basic package.
1. Local Data Centers
Hosting your site on servers located in or near Ararat reduces latency, resulting in quicker load times for regional visitors. Look for providers that explicitly mention a local data center or a nearby CDN node.
2. Scalable Resources
As your business expands, traffic spikes are inevitable. Choose a host that offers easy upgrades—whether you need more CPU cores, additional RAM, or expanded storage—without lengthy migration processes.
3. Managed Support
Small teams often lack dedicated IT staff. A managed plan that includes routine updates, security patches, and 24/7 technical assistance lets you focus on core operations.

Comparing Local vs. International Hosting Options
Both approaches have merit, and the best choice hinges on your priorities.
- Local Providers: Offer faster regional performance and often understand Armenian business regulations. They may provide tailored support in the native language.
- International Providers: Typically boast larger infrastructure, advanced security layers, and global CDN networks. Pricing can be competitive, but support hours may not align with local business schedules.
For many Ararat entrepreneurs, a hybrid strategy—using a local primary server complemented by an international CDN—delivers the optimal blend of speed and resilience.
How to Choose the Right Plan for Your Budget
Start by mapping your current needs:
- Estimated monthly visitors (e.g., under 10,000 for a starter site).
- Core functionalities (e.g., e‑commerce checkout, multimedia galleries).
- Compliance requirements (e.g., GDPR‑like data protection standards).
Then compare plans using a simple scorecard:
- Cost per month vs. included resources.
- Upgrade flexibility—does the provider allow on‑the‑fly scaling?
- Support channels—live chat, phone, ticketing system.
- Additional services—domains, email, SMS, SEO tools.
When the numbers line up, you’ll have a clear picture of the value proposition.
